With hiking trails, iconic viewpoints, and bewitching hoodoos, this 35,835-acre park is the second most popular in Utah, attracting over 2.5 million people yearly.Order of Utah national parks visited. We flew into Salt Lake City, rented a car and then drove to the parks in this order: Salt Lake City -> Arches -> Canyonlands -> Capitol Reef -> Bryce Canyon -> Zion -> Salt Lake City. Number of days. We spent eight days touring Utah’s 5 national parks. The park has over 2,000 natural stone arches, hundreds of soaring pinnacles, massive rock fins, and giant balanced rocks. This red-rock wonderland will amaze you with its formations, refresh you with its trails, and inspire you with its sunsets.Located in south-central Utah in the heart of red rock country, Capitol Reef National Park is a hidden treasure filled with cliffs, canyons, domes, and bridges in the Waterpocket Fold, a geologic monocline (a wrinkle on the earth) extending almost 100 miles. Natural Bridges National Monument is located in southeastern Utah, near Bears Ears National Monument. Like Bears Ears, it is also home to sacred grounds for the indigenous cultures in the area and historic ruins.
